[opensuse-packaging] idzebra does not build for i586
Since some weeks, idzebra stopped building for i586. C expert is required. Can someone please check why it fails, and then provide a fix? https://build.opensuse.org/package/show/network/idzebra -- Karl Eichwalder SUSE LINUX Products GmbH R&D / Documentation Maxfeldstraße 5 90409 Nürnberg, Germany GF: Jeff Hawn, Jennifer Guild, Felix Imendörffer, HRB 16746 (AG Nürnberg) -- To unsubscribe, e-mail: opensuse-packaging+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-packaging+owner@opensuse.org
Hi, Karl, I'm working on it. The failure is because `errorline` and `result` was depreciated in tcl 8.6 Greetings Marguerite -- To unsubscribe, e-mail: opensuse-packaging+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-packaging+owner@opensuse.org
Hi, this'll fix it: Index: idzebra-2.0.55/index/mod_grs_regx.c =================================================================== --- idzebra-2.0.55.orig/index/mod_grs_regx.c 2013-01-08 10:26:06.000000000 +0100 +++ idzebra-2.0.55/index/mod_grs_regx.c 2013-09-04 13:54:53.502103294 +0200 @@ -1301,8 +1301,8 @@ static void execTcl (struct lexSpec *spe { const char *err = Tcl_GetVar(spec->tcl_interp, "errorInfo", 0); yaz_log(YLOG_FATAL, "Tcl error, line=%d, \"%s\"\n%s", - spec->tcl_interp->errorLine, - spec->tcl_interp->result, + Tcl_GetErrorLine(spec->tcl_interp), + Tcl_GetStringResult(spec->tcl_interp), err ? err : "[NO ERRORINFO]"); } } -- Vita Cizek
SR#197394 -- To unsubscribe, e-mail: opensuse-packaging+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-packaging+owner@opensuse.org
Vitezslav Cizek
this'll fix it:
Index: idzebra-2.0.55/index/mod_grs_regx.c
Marguerite and Vitezslav, thanks for the help to both of you! -- Karl Eichwalder SUSE LINUX Products GmbH R&D / Documentation Maxfeldstraße 5 90409 Nürnberg, Germany GF: Jeff Hawn, Jennifer Guild, Felix Imendörffer, HRB 16746 (AG Nürnberg) -- To unsubscribe, e-mail: opensuse-packaging+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-packaging+owner@opensuse.org
participants (3)
-
Karl Eichwalder
-
Marguerite Su
-
Vitezslav Cizek